dc.description.abstractUsing the matrix representation form, the first, second, third, fourth, and fifth derivatives of 5th order Bezier curves are examined based on the control points in E 3 . In addition to this, each derivative of 5th order Bezier curves is given by their control points. Further, a simple way has been given to find the control points of a Bezier curves and its derivatives by using matrix notations. An example has also been provided and the corresponding figures which are drawn by Geogebra v5 have been presented in the end.tr_TR
